XRP Surges 12% to $2.42 Amid ETF Inflows and Short Squeeze
XRP experienced a 12% surge, reaching $2.42 on January 6, its highest since November 2025, before settling around $2.35.
- A significant influx of capital into XRP-focused ETFs and technical breakout patterns contributed to the surge.
- Spot XRP ETFs saw $48 million in inflows on January 5 and 6, the largest daily inflows since their launch in November 2024.
- ETFs have consistently attracted about $1.23 billion over eight weeks, indicating strong institutional interest.
- Regulatory clarity following Ripple's settlement with the SEC in 2025 has removed major adoption barriers.
XRP Technical Analysis
- XRP broke out from a falling wedge pattern, sustaining levels above its 50-day moving average.
- Over $250 million in short positions were liquidated during the surge, intensifying the rally.
- Analysts suggest potential targets near $3.50 if current support holds.
Market Context
- XRP's rise aligns with a broader crypto market recovery; Bitcoin and Ethereum increased by 7.4% and 9.3% respectively.
- Institutional backing is growing, with endorsements from PwC and projections by Standard Chartered for XRP prices up to $8 by end-2026.
As regulatory uncertainties diminish, XRP stands to benefit from technical momentum and increasing institutional demand, with key resistance around $2.30 being closely monitored.
